Click here to read about the overnight packages. General Information: The Grand Canyon Train departs Williams, Arizona every morning at 10 am. We suggest you arrive by 8 am for breakfast at the Restaurant and so you will have time to look around the beautiful old depot and see the gunfight show that takes place at 9:30 - just before boarding time. It's a relaxing 2 hour 15 minute train ride to the Grand Canyon. You'll enjoy the scenery, the information provided by your passenger services attendant, and the on-train entertainment (fiddlers, guitarists, and gunfighters provide some of the entertainment you may see in your car). We suggest that you walk straight to the rim of the Grand Canyon for an unbelievable sight. It's an amazing sight. Then take the shuttle bus that goes along the rim and ride to one of the last scenic overlooks. Work your way back to the train depot stopping at as many of the overlooks as you choose. There are different sights to see at each stop. Be sure to be back at the depot in time to board the train for the return to Williams at 3:30 pm as there is only one train each day. There's even more entertainment on the return trip. The day ends at 5:45 pm when the train reaches Williams. Wheelchair Accessibility Wheelchair lifts are available for Coach Class and First Class only. Wheelchairs must be 25 inches or less in width to use the lifts. If a person is wheelchair-bound, they may only sit in their chair in either Coach Class or First Class. If a person can step aboard the train and walk to a seat in any class (age restrictions apply in Observation Dome and Luxury Parlor Car), a fold-up wheelchair can be stored in the vestibule between cars on the train. Train Schedule: The train departs Williams at 10:00 am daily; arrives at the Grand Canyon at 12:15; departs the Grand Canyon at 3:30 pm; and arrives back in Williams at 5:45 pm.
